Outside Special Interest Groups Spent Over $1 Million Trying to Influence Heitkamp’s SCOTUS Vote

Information obtained by ND xPlains shows outside special interest groups spent over $1 million on television and radio to try and influence Senator Heidi Heitkamp’s vote on Brett Kavanaugh. This does not include online and digital spending. The largest outside spender was the conservative Judicial Crisis Network (JCN) who spent approximately $870,152 in North Dakota. Demand […]
